Study on the effective concentration of nomolt 5SC (teflubenzuron) and thuricide HP against the diamondback-moth (Plutella xylostella Linn.) infesting head cabbage [Philippines].
1986
Cardona E.V. Jr.
The effectivity of three varying concentrations of Nomolt 5SC (Teflubenzuron) at 30, 20 and 13 ml dilutions per 16 li of water and Thuricide HP at 1 kg of formulated product per ha. was evaluated against the diamondback-moth (Plutella xylostella L.) infesting head cabbage. The study which was conducted at Benguet State University [Philippines] was laid out in a randomized complete block design with four replications. The hybrid Scorpio cabbage variety was planted on 1 x 10 meter plots following the double row planting with row-hill distances of 40 and 35 cm. The efficacy of the test insecticides were evaluated by regular larval counts, damage rating on both the leaves and the marketable yield. Treatments using Nomolt 5 SC generally gave the least larval counts and was rated to produce sound, undamaged heads. A 100% increase in marketable yield of cabbage heads was obtained in all treatments using Nomolt 5 SC. Thuricide HP treated plots were noted to have high larval counts and damage ratings on leaves and heads were severe. Harvested cabbage heads were mostly non-marketable (78%) and comparatively similar to the untreated plots.
